U635H64
Software Nonvolatile RECALL
A RECALL cycle of the EEPROM data into the SRAM
is initiated with a sequence of READ operations in a
manner similar to the STORE initiation. To initiate the
RECALL cycle the following sequence of READ opera-
tions must be performed:
1. Read address 0000 (hex) Valid READ
2. Read address 1555 (hex) Valid READ
3. Read address 0AAA (hex) Valid READ
4. Read address 1FFF (hex) Valid READ
5. Read address 10F0 (hex) Valid READ
6. Read address 0F0E (hex) Initiate RECALL
Internally, RECALL is a two step procedure. First, the
SRAM data is cleared and second, the nonvolatile
information is transferred into the SRAM cells. The
RECALL operation in no way alters the data in the
EEPROM cells. The nonvolatile data can be recalled an
unlimited number of times.
Hardware Protection
The U635H64 offers hardware protection against inad-
vertent STORE operation through VCC Sense. When
VCC < VSWITCH all software controlled STORE operati-
ons will be inhibited.
Low Average Active Power
The U635H64 has been designed to draw significantly
less power when E is LOW (chip enabled) but the
access cycle time is longer than 55 ns.
When E is HIGH the chip consumes only standby cur-
rent.
The overall average current drawn by the part depends
on the following items:
1. CMOS or TTL input levels
2. the time during which the chip is disabled (E HIGH)
3. the cycle time for accesses (E LOW)
4. the ratio of READs to WRITEs
5. the operating temperature
6. the VCC level
